The Vikings and the NFL are going to have a hell of a time trying to figure out how to deal with Adrian Peterson's recent arrest on alleged child abuse charges. Reason being, everyone seems to have wildly differing opinions on whether or not AP did anything wrong when he disciplined his 4-year-old son earlier this year by hitting him multiple times with a switch.

Early yesterday afternoon, former NFL great Cris Carter appeared on ESPN and ripped Peterson for what he did. "You can't beat a kid to make them do what you want them to do," he said.

But at the same time, Charles Barkley made an appearance on CBS and defended AP. "We spank kids in the South," he said.

So who's right? Well, that seems to be the question that everyone is trying to answer right now. And unfortunately, it doesn't sound like everyone is going to come to any sort of agreement anytime soon.

[via YouTube]